NASA's bold plan Landing people on asteroids
2
  • NASA says it's working on plans to send
    astronauts into space to land on an asteroid.
    The NASA mission isn't planned to take place
    until the 2020s. That isn't stopping astronauts
    from simulating an asteroid landing in a
    40-foot-deep swimming pool at a Space Center in
    Houston. "We're working on the techniques and
    tools we might use someday to explore a small
    asteroid and take samples," said Stan Love, one
    of the astronauts participating in the tests.
    Being underwater creates the lack of gravity that
    allows astronauts to practice walking in space.
    Material from the asteroid's core could contain
    information about the age and formation of the
    solar system. The agency says the approach "makes
    good use of capabilities NASA already has, while
    also advancing a number of technologies needed
    for longer-term plans sending humans to Mars in
    the 2030s."

  • A separatist leader declared Monday that eastern
    Ukraine's Donetsk region was not only
    independent, but also would ask to join Russia --
    a day after referendum organizers claim voters in
    the region chose to break away from Kiev. Denis
    Pushilin, self-declared leader of the Donetsk
    People's Republic, told a crowd that no further
    referendum was needed to ask Russia to annex it.
    Pro-Russian separatists held a referendum Sunday
    asking residents of the Donetsk region whether it
    should declare independence from Ukraine. Nearly
    90 of voters in the area favored secession.
  • Michael and Jacob, your reign has ended. In 2013,
    for the first time since 1960, a new name
    unseated Michael or Jacob as the most popular for
    newborn boys. That's according to the Social
    Security Administration, which releases the list
    of most popular baby names each year. The new
    king's name? Noah. Sophia held the top spot for
    girls for the third year in a row. Rounding out
    the Top 10 names for boys were Liam, Jacob,
    Mason, William, Ethan, Michael, Alexander, Jayden
    and Daniel. The other top names for girls were
    Emma, Olivia, Isabella, Ava, Mia, Emily, Abigail,
    Madison and Elizabeth.
